Property Location With a stay at Alcyon, you'll be centrally located in Biarritz, steps from Palace of Festivals and Gare du Midi. This 4-star hotel is within close proximity of Biarritz Casino and Biarritz Historic Museum. Rooms Make yourself at home in one of the 15 air-conditioned rooms featuring refrigerators and flat-screen televisions. Complimentary wireless Internet access keeps you connected, and digital programming is available for your entertainment. Detached private bathrooms with bathtubs or showers feature complimentary toiletries and hair dryers. Conveniences include laptop-compatible safes and desks, as well as phones with free local calls. Dining Take advantage of the hotel's Room service (during limited hours). Quench your thirst with your favorite drink at a bar/lounge. Business, Other Amenities Featured amenities include an Internet point, a computer station, and complimentary newspapers in the lobby.

Lovely Biarritz, Ok Hotel, Parking Nightmare!

TheGourmetClubon 09/08/2016 21:42

We stayed at the hotel for one night on a recent trip. Unfortunately we seemed to pick a festival weekend which meant that nearly all the hotels were fully booked and overpriced!

We paid €140 Euros plus city tax and without having breakfast for the night. The hotel is located a few roads in from the beach front. The location is pretty good- a bit of a walk to the main sights, bars and restaurants along the front but not a problem.

Parking is an issue- there is street parking all around the hotel which can only be paid for at a max of 4 hours at a time. There is also a break of payment time between 12-2 and then it is free from 7pm until 9am. The traffic wardens are everywhere so make sure you have plenty of change on you before you park up to avoid a fine. The nearest public parking that the manager could point me to was 200m away at the gare du midi. As our car was loaded with goods for a two week stay elsewhere we didn't really feel comfortable leaving the car somewhere so far away so had to arrange our days around trips to and from the meter!

Lobby and entrance way was quite nice and the manager helpful. We checked in and used the tiny lift to get our stuff to our 2nd floor room.

The room was pleasantly decorated but smelt faintly of tobacco. The decor was a little tired in places and the dark carpet looked like it needed a good clean but the bed was clean and comfortable. The room had air con although it never seemed to get particularly cold. Tea and Coffee facilities in the room and a large wardrobe provided good storage. An iron and board were already in the wardrobe. Our room looked across to a building opposite so we had to keep the metal shutter pulled down most of the time.

The bathroom was tiny- no room to move around at all. Toilet is squeezed in between sink and shower doors so you could only open one side of the shower doors to actually get in to it- very tight! Sink too large for the room really- badly designed!
Slightly grubby round the edges- shower tray needed a thorough clean but have seen much worse.
A couple of complimentary toiletries which was a nice touch.

Can't comment on the breakfast as it was €13 each so we headed to the seafront to have breakfast in the morning instead.

No terrible complaints but probably wouldn't choose to stay again.

Lovely small hotell

Riitta Son 18/07/2016 03:08

This was a four night experience for a middle aged married couple in love ❤️.
We arrived at the hotel before noon and to our surprise the room was already ready for us. What a pleasant welcome as we had woken up before 4am to catch our early morning flight to Biarriz.
The hotel is small, with no restaurant, but in the neighbourhood there are tens of absolutely great places to lunch and dine - we definitely recommend fish and seafood as the city is right on the Atlantic coast. And the beach with its restaurants is only about 500 m from the hotel.
The hotel offers breakfast, for which you have to register before 8pm the previous night, but for us it was not a problem. The breakfast was nice, not just coffee and croissant, but fresh batong, strawberries, fruits, muesli, yoghurt, different kinds of coffee, cheeses, ham, etc...
The room was very small but tidy, priced in a very reasonable way. No minibar and minimal amount of toiletries, but it was not a problem.
The only thing that we did not like was the noise when the bars close by were closing, around 3-4 am. But this is definitely not the hotel's fault.The personnel is present from 8am to 8pm and were very friendly. Upon leaving we got an extra our to check out without charge even though the hotel was fully booked.

I would come here again, definitely!
